Fundraising vs. Fund Development. Some people say it’s just a matter of semantics. They may be right. But we think there’s a distinction that’s worth noting.

Fundraising is transactional. It’s the transaction of asking for and receiving a gift. Fundraising asks tend to happen on a timeline determined by the organization. Fund Development is relational. It is the process of developing relationships with donors for long-term, organizational benefit.
